#' Download river discharge (flow) data from Qld. Govt. servers at https://water-monitoring.information.qld.gov.au
#'
#' @param station Guaging station ID (obtainable from https://water-monitoring.information.qld.gov.au). Default is "124001B".
#' Stations used in eReefs models are:
#' oconnell: "124001B")
#' tully: "113006A"
#' pioneer: "125016A"
#' burnett: "136007A"
#' fitzroy: "130005A"
#' herbert: "116001F"
#' normanby: "105107A"
#' burdekin: "120006B"
#' mulgrave: "111007A"
#' russell: "111101D"
#' barron: "110001D"
#' daintree: "108002A"
#' sjohnstone: "112101B"
#' njohnstone: "112004A"
#' @param start_time Date from which to extract data, as text "YYYYMMDD". Default is "20101001"
#' @param end_time Last date required, as text "YYYYMMDD". Default is "20180930"
#' @param interval Time interval over which to average discharge, e.g. "year", "week", "day". Default is "year".
#' @return mean discharge in ML/d
#' @export
download_discharge <- function(station="124001B", start_time="20101001", end_time="20180930", interval="year") {
params <- paste0("{params{",
"&site_list=", station,
"&start_time=", start_time, "000000",
"&varfrom=140.00",
"&interval=", interval,
"&varto=141.00",
"&datasource=AT",
"&end_time=", end_time, "000000",
"&data_type=mean",
"&multiplier=1",
"&{function=get_ts_traces",
"&version=2}}")
wmip_data <- jsonlite::fromJSON(txt=paste0("https://water-monitoring.information.qld.gov.au/cgi/webservice.pl?", params))
discharge <- as.numeric(wmip_data$return['traces']$trace$trace[[1]]$v)
quality <- wmip_data$return['traces']$trace$trace[[1]]$q
datevec <- as.Date(strptime(wmip_data$return['traces']$trace$trace[[1]]$t / 1e6, format="%Y%m%d"))
return(data.frame(date = datevec, discharge=discharge, quality=quality))
}
